Spatial and temporal distribution characteristics of phytoplankton community structure and its influencing factors in Poyang Lake
To study the spatial distribution of the phytoplankton community structure and its influencing factors in Poyang Lake,a survey and analysis of the phytoplankton community structure and the physicochemical factors of the water body were carried out in the summer of 2014-2016.The results show that 71 species of phytoplankton were detected in Poyang Lake,belonging to 6 phyla:36 species of green algae,17 species of diatoms,9 species of cyanobacteria,5 species of nudibranchs,2 species of cryptobranchs,and 2 species of methanobranchs,and the average biomass in 2014-2016 was 3.49 mg/L,3.89 mg/L,and 1.54 mg/L,respectively;the average abundance was 9.45×106 cells/L,7.76×106 cells/L,3.91×106 cells/L.The dominant species were mainly Cyanophyta,Chlorophyta and Diatomophyta species.Environmental factors accounted for 25.32%of the phytoplankton community,and water level,transparency and conductivity were the main factors affecting its spatial distribution.The water quality evaluation based on Shannon-Weiner diversity index(H')and Pielou evenness in-dex(J)show that the water quality of Poyang Lake in summer was between oligo-and mesopollution.The research results can provide a theoretical basis for the study of phytoplankton and water ecological protection in Poyang Lake.
